Nestled in the heart of Syracuse’s downtown, this historic plaza is known for its civic mindedness, hosting countless festivals and a community ice skating rink.
Kids and adults will love this Syracuse museum, featuring an IMAX theater, interactive exhibits and possibly the world’s largest collection of toothpick sculptures.
Learn about the past and present of the Haudenosaunee or Iroquois at this museum near Onondaga Lake that features a reconstructed 17th-century French mission.

What can I see and do near Central New York Regional Market?
Erie Canal Museum, Museum of Science and Technology, and Sainte Marie among the Iroquois feature captivating exhibits. You can catch a show at Landmark Theatre, Palace Theater, and St. Joseph’s Health Amphitheater at Lakeview. Spend some time exploring the natural beauty of Onondaga Lake Park, Hopkins Road County Park, and State Park at the Fair.
